These monasteries serve as windows into the Buddhist way of life and are a testimony to the cultural exchanges that have shaped the region. - [Things to Do in Bhutan: A Guide to Exploring the Land of the Thunder Dragon](https://tripjyada.com/best-things-to-do-in-bhutan/): The Druk Path Trek is stunning and moderate in Bhutan, known for its breathtaking views of the Himalayas, lush forests, and serene lakes. Spanning 5 to 7 days, this trek connects the capital city of Thimphu with the cultural hub of Paro. The route covers about 70 kilometers, taking trekkers through a variety of landscapes, from dense pine forests to alpine meadows and past high-altitude lakes like Jimilang Tsho and Soma Tsho. - [Discover the Enchanting Lakes of Sikkim: Your Ultimate Guide to Northeast India’s Hidden Gems](https://tripjyada.com/lakes-of-sikkim/): Sikkim, a land of breathtaking landscapes and serene beauty, is home to some of the most mesmerizing high-altitude lakes in India. Imagine walking through lush green valleys, crossing high mountain passes, camping under a sky full of stars, and experiencing the warm hospitality of the Monpa, Apatani, and Adi tribes—this is trekking in Arunachal Pradesh. - [Hiking to Hidden Trails: Nongriat’s Living Root Bridges](https://tripjyada.com/nongriats-root-bridges/): If you think Meghalaya is only about dramatic waterfalls and misty clouds, Nongriat’s root bridges are ready to surprise you. Hidden deep within the emerald forests of the East Khasi Hills, this remote village is home to one of nature's most extraordinary creations, the Living Root Bridges of Meghalaya. Crafted patiently over generations by the Khasi tribe, these bridges are grown, not built, using the aerial roots of ancient rubber fig trees. The journey begins with a scenic trek from Tyrna Village, descending more than 3000 stone steps through dense rainforests, hanging bridges, and crystal-clear streams. - [Bhutan Trip Planning 2026: Everything You Need to Prepare](https://tripjyada.com/bhutan-trip-planning-2026/): Planning a Bhutan trip in 2026? Talk to you shortly! - [booking-tripjyada](https://tripjyada.com/booking-tripjyada/): Experience Bhutan Like Never Before.  - [loops](https://tripjyada.com/loops/): / per person - [Blog Archive](https://tripjyada.com/blog-archive/): Explore By Category - [Tour Archive](https://tripjyada.com/tour-archive/): Explore By Category - [Tour Detail](https://tripjyada.com/tour-detail/): (10000+ Reviews) - [Final](https://tripjyada.com/final/): Can't find what you're looking for? create your Custom Itinerary - [Blog](https://tripjyada.com/blog/): Reach us Home Activity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Travel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Explore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Activity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Vacation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Activity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Activity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now Vacation Grand Palace, Wat Pho, and Wat Arun 4 - 7 Days 4 - 5 Persons Read Now - [pokiee](https://tripjyada.com/pokiee/): Can't find what you're looking for? create your Custom Itinerary - [Final Home](https://tripjyada.com/final-home/) - [New Home 2](https://tripjyada.com/new-home-2/): Can't find what you're looking for? create your Custom Itinerary - [Bhutan Landiing Page](https://tripjyada.com/bhutan-landiing-page/): Book customized Sikkim, Darjeeling, Dooars, North East Tour packages with exciting deals & offers. - [B2b Enquiry](https://tripjyada.com/b2b-enquiry/): DMCs of SIKKIM | DARJEELING | BHUTAN & NORTHEAST B2B enquiry - [Thank you](https://tripjyada.com/thank-you/): Thank you for your enquiry, our travel expert from Tripjyada will connect with you shortly with best designed tour package for you! - [Certificate Addition](https://tripjyada.com/certificate-addition/): Certificate Addition - [Terms and Conditions](https://tripjyada.com/terms-and-conditions/): Terms & Conditions Mandatory Documents Sikkim: Valid ID proof – Voter ID / Passport / Driving License. PAN Card & Aadhar Card are not accepted. For children below 18 years: Aadhar or Birth Certificate. 4 passport-sized photographs of each person required. North East: Aadhar Card, Driving License, Passport, or Voter ID required (PAN Card not accepted). Aadhar Card (front & back) and passport-size photo copy required for booking. Bhutan:- Adults (18+): Original Voter Card or Passport (minimum 6 months validity).- Children (below 18): Original Birth Certificate in English.- Aadhar Card, PAN Card & Driving License not accepted. Payment Policy Sikkim:- 40% advance payment to confirm the package.- Remaining balance on arrival (cash/demand draft; 3% charge for credit card).- Arrival details (train/flight) required for scheduling. Bhutan:- 40% advance payment to confirm booking.- Remaining balance to be paid at the office or airport before the trip starts. North East:- Credit Cards / Traveler's Cheques not freely accepted.- Advance paid is non-refundable in case of cancellation due to COVID or similar situations. It can be adjusted for future bookings. About Transport Sikkim:- Due to limited parking, guests must wait in the hotel lobby.- Vehicles provided sector-wise, not on disposal basis (only point-to-point).- Nathula trip will be on a shared cab basis. North East:- AC will not run in hilly areas.- Tawang: No local sightseeing vehicle provided by us. Guests must hire local vehicles (cost between ₹4500–₹5500 approx, excluding Bumla).- No Jio network in Tawang. Bhutan:- AC is not allowed on hilly roads (to be discussed with the driver).- Vehicle timing: 9:00 AM to 6:00 PM, point-to-point service only, not at disposal. Hotel Accommodation Sikkim: Hotel check-in/out depends on hotel policy. No responsibility for losses/costs incurred. North East:- No rooms booked until confirmation.- All hotels in Meghalaya/Arunachal Pradesh are non-AC and do not have lifts. Bhutan: If hotels mentioned are unavailable, similar type of hotels will be provided. Itinerary and Package Policy The itinerary is a suggested plan; the company is responsible only for paid services. No responsibility for additional services not charged for. Itineraries may change due to natural or political disruptions. Additional costs due to such changes are to be borne by the guest. Weather and Health Advisory North East:- Woolen clothes and jackets are advised. Travel with limited luggage. Guests traveling to Assam, Meghalaya, or Arunachal Pradesh must be fully vaccinated or present a valid RTPCR (not older than 72 hours). Amendment Changes to booked tours are considered cancellations, but minor amendments can be made with a communication fee. Refund Refunds will be processed by the booking source via account payee cheque within 15 days. NO REFUND WILL BE MADE AGAINST ANY UNUSED SERVICES, WHATEVER MAY BE THE REASON. Prepone & Postpone Any postponement/cancellation must be communicated in writing at least 7 days before the scheduled departure. A fee of ₹3,000 will apply for postponement. Cancellation Policy (Common Across Regions, with Bhutan-specific details below) Cancellation must be sent via Mail/Fax. - 30+ Days: Communication Charges ₹2000 per person - 21–30 Days: 25% of tour cost - 11–20 Days: 50% of tour cost - 10 or fewer Days: Full cancellation Efforts will be made to minimize cancellation charges. Bhutan-specific:- 20–10 Days Before Departure: 20% cancellation fee- 10–05 Days Before Departure: 50% cancellation fee Disclaimers Unused accommodations, meals, transport, or tours are non-refundable. Room allocation is based on availability. No refund for dissatisfaction with services. Company is not responsible for changes due to permit failure, government rules, or natural calamities. - [Corporate Tours](https://tripjyada.com/corporate-tours/): Boost your team's unity with our custom-made Corporate Tours that mix Business Goals and memorable travel. Imagine walking through lush green valleys, crossing high mountain passes, camping under a sky full of stars, and experiencing the warm hospitality of the Monpa, Apatani, and Adi tribes—this is trekking in Arunachal Pradesh. - [Waterfalls in North East](https://tripjyada.com/waterfalls-in-north-east/): Chumi Gyatse, also known as the Holy Waterfalls, is a revered cluster of 108 waterfalls located in Arunachal Pradesh, India, near the Indo-Tibet border. Nestled in the Eastern Himalayas, these falls are considered sacred by Buddhists, symbolizing blessings and divine purity. The name "Chumi Gyatse" translates to "108 Water Springs" in Tibetan, and the cascading streams emerge from rocky cliffs, creating a breathtaking natural spectacle.Believed to have been blessed by Guru Padmasambhava, the site holds immense spiritual significance, attracting pilgrims and travelers alike. Its serene ambiance, surrounded by pristine landscapes, provides a sense of tranquility and reverence. Accessible through Tawang, the best time to visit is during summer and autumn, ensuring clear views and pleasant weather. - [Monasteries in Arunachal Pradesh](https://tripjyada.com/monasteries-in-arunachal-pradesh/): Arunachal Pradesh, a northeastern state of India, is renowned for its pristine landscapes, rich cultural diversity, and spiritual heritage. Nestled amidst the majestic Himalayas, these lakes are not just scenic wonders but also sacred spots revered by locals. - [Toughest Trek in Bhutan](https://tripjyada.com/toughest-trek-in-bhutan/): The Snowman Trek in Bhutan is considered the toughest trekking in India and Bhutan and one of the most challenging high-altitude treks in the world. With an average elevation of over 4,500m, a duration of 24-28 days, and zero access to modern facilities, it is a test of physical endurance, mental strength, and survival skills. - [Cultural Points in Bhutan](https://tripjyada.com/cultural-points-in-bhutan/): Bhutan, the last great Himalayan kingdom, is known for its mystical charm, deep Buddhist traditions, and an unwavering commitment to its cultural roots. Here are the best places to visit in Darjeeling to make your trip unforgettable. - [Places to Visit in Bhutan](https://tripjyada.com/place-to-visit/bhutan/): As Bhutan’s capital city, Thimphu is a vibrant blend of modernity and tradition. It is home to the impressive Tashichho Dzong, a Buddhist monastery and fortress that houses the throne room and offices of the king. Visitors can also explore the National Memorial Chorten, a stupa built in memory of Bhutan’s third king. The Folk Heritage Museum and National Textile Museum offer fascinating insights for those interested in Bhutanese culture. Don’t miss the towering Buddha Dordenma statue that overlooks the city, providing breathtaking views. - [Places to Visit in Sikkim](https://tripjyada.com/place-to-visit/sikkim/): Sikkim, the jewel of the Eastern Himalayas, is a land of pristine beauty, spiritual serenity, and adventure.
